可以通过三种方式添加节点: 1)在链表的最前面 2)在给定节点之后。 3)在链接列表的末尾。 在前面添加一个节点:(4个步骤) 将新节点始终添加到给定链接列表的开头之前。新添加的节点成为链接列表的新头。例如,如果给定的链接列表为10-> 15-> 20-> 25,并且我们在前面添加了项目5,则链接列表将变为5-> 10-> ...
1.在列表中一次插入多个元素。 语法:list.assign(次数,元素)。 2.将1个列表的元素复制到另一个。 语法:list.assign(lis2.begin(),lis2.end()) 3.将数组元素复制到列表中。 语法:list.assign(arr,arr + size)。 输出: 开始插入 1.使用push_front(): push_front()用于将元素插入列表的开头。列表大小增...
1.在列表中一次插入多个元素。语法:list.assign(次数,元素)。 2.将1个列表的元素复制到另一个。语法:list.assign(lis2.begin(),lis2.end()) 3.将数组元素复制到列表中。语法:list.assign(arr,arr + size)。 输出: 开始插入 1.使用push_front(): push_front()用于将元素插入列表的开头。列表大小增加1。
首先定义一个链表。struct node { int id;struct node * next;};接下来写一些操作的函数(插入,删除等等)。插入函数:struct node* insert(struct node* pNode, int iTemp){ //判断 pNode 是否为空。if(pNode==NULL){ //这个节点是空,返回错误。return NULL;} // 创建一个新的节点。str...
题目一:简单的插入排序 题目1.本题提交列表 2.设计思路 定义整型变量N存放正整数的个数,X存放插入序列的数,index存放下标,i、j为循环变量定义整型数组a[9]存放刚开始输入的序列,b[10]存放插入X后的序列输入正整数N for(i=0;i<N;i++) 输入N个排列好的数 ...
1、数据域:用来存储本身数据 2、链域或称为指针域:用来存储下一个结点地址或者说指向其直接后继的指针。例:typedef strUCt node { char name[20];struct node *link;}stud;这样就定义了一个单链表的结构,其中char name[20]是一个用来存储姓名的字符型数组,指针*link是一个用来存储其直接后继...
2.再在“类别”下面任选一项(如“插入”选项),在右边“命令”下面任选一项(如“超链接”选项),将它拖到新菜单(常用文档)中,并仿照上面的操作对它进行命名(如“工资表”等),建立第一个工作簿文档列表名称。 重复上面的操作,多添加几个文档列表名称。
Redis列表是简单的字符串列表,按照插入顺序排序。你可以添加一个元素到列表的头部(左边)或者尾部(右边),一个列表最多可以包含 232- 1 个元素 (4294967295, 每个列表超过40亿个元素)。 二.将一个或多个值插入到列表头部 语法:LPUSH key_name value(多个value用空格分隔) ...
题目1:7-4 简化的插入排序 1. 本题PTA提交列表 2. 设计思路 1.定义整形变量N,temp,i. 2.输入N 3.通过for(i=1;i<=N;i++)的循环语句来输入数组从小到大排好顺序好的数组a[i] 4.输入要插入的的数,用数组a[0]表示. 5.通过or(i=0;i<N;i++)的循环语句,从i=0开始判断是否a[i]>a[i+1]...
成功时,返回成功填充的参数列表的项数。 失败时,返回EOF 📖 EOF的含义 EOF在C语言中是这样定义的: #define EOF (-1) 它的意思就是由#define定义的EOF为-1。 所以当scanf返回失败的时候返回的就是-1。 那么怎么样返回错误呢? 🌱ctrl+z会让scanf或者getchar返回EOF就可以啦! 🌱注:在VS 2022等编译器...